Description
Summary:The practice of instruction structured at the level of the "average learner" should be reviewed in the light of developments in individual differences research. Individual differences of learner in the areas fo general ability, individual traits, and cognitive styles are discussed. The InformationProcessing Models are used to provide explanations for differential achievement of learners, based on their individual personality characteristics, with differents instrustional methodologies, processed or procedures. The implications of individual difference studies and differential instructional strategies to educational psychology and educational technology are discussed with a view to further improve instruction and teaching-learning.
